Volleyball Hosts Navy Friday, Heads to Loyola Sunday

WASHINGTON - The American University volleyball team will have home court advantage for the first half of this weekend's slate, hosting Navy on Friday night and traveling to Loyola Maryland on Sunday afternoon. The Eagles are 1-1 in Patriot League play after picking up their first conference win over Army at Bender Arena last Saturday.

Series History
  • AU leads the all-time series 36-8 over Navy, but most recently lost to the Midshipmen in five sets at home on Nov. 9, 2024. 
  • The Eagles trailed two sets to none, coming up short of the reverse sweep in the final frame. 
What to Know About American
  • The Eagles are coming off a 1-1 weekend, bouncing back from a five-set loss to Colgate last Friday with a 3-1 win over Army on Sunday. 
  • AU went punch-for-punch with the defending conference champions, losing the final two sets by just two points. A double-double from Sophie Dufour led the way, and Prinzez Zeck had a career-high 14 kills and just four errors to hit .370.
  • Salme Adeele Hollas added a double-double of her own against Army in AU's return to the win column, notching 14 kills and 15 digs. 
  • After dropping the first set to the Black Knights, the Eagles responded in commanding fashion to take three in a row. AU had 10 service aces to just four for Army, doubled the visitors total in blocks with 10, and committed just four reception errors as a team.
  • Elise Sterling was excellent for the Eagles all weekend, posting 22 kills with a .439 hitting percentage. 
  • The freshman Dufour has taken the conference by storm, earning PL Rookie of the Week for a third straight time. She ranks second in kills (167), kills per set (3.80), points (188) and points per set (4.27). 
  • Zeck has led the Eagles up front, pacing the team in blocks (42), and climbing up to sixth in the PL in that category. 
  • Sophomore libero Bella Marrero has been consistently reliable for AU, taking on 200 digs and averaging 4.55 per set. Fellow sophomore Deniz Dakak has proven to be one of the top setters in the PL, leading the conference in assists with 438 and 9.95 per set. 
  • Freshman Alex Ioannou is second in the country in service aces, totaling 33 on the year so far. 
  • The Eagles are hitting a conference-leading .276 as a team, while also holding their opponents to a league-low .178.
